Mild weather lasts through Friday, a few clouds but still fair. A weak front cuts across Michiana Saturday bringing the chance of showers, many may only see some drizzle, clouds break into Sunday. Weekend temperatures will be a bit cooler but temperatures warm early next week, making a run at 70 on Tuesday. Tuesday is the next best chance of significant rain with scattered thunderstorms.
Tonight: Partly cloudy. Low of 40.
Friday: Partly cloudy. High of 64.
Saturday: Mostly cloudy, spotty showers. High of 52.
Sunday: Mostly sunny. High of 57.
